What are the responsibilities and job description for the Grounds Worker position at USA Health Staff?
Job Summary:
The Grounds Worker is responsible for performing routine grounds maintenance and landscaping duties to ensure a clean, safe, and visually appealing environment. This role involves the use of various tools and equipment to maintain lawns, trees, flowers, and hard surfaces while adhering to safety regulations.
Duties & Responsibilities:
- Mow lawns and trim grass around walkways, flower beds, and walls.
- Prune shrubs and trees to improve growth and appearance.
- Remove damaged leaves, branches, and twigs using hand and power tools.
- Collect and dispose of outdoor trash and debris.
- Maintain hard surfaces, storm drains, and other grounds features.
- Plant, fertilize, water, and apply herbicides/pesticides to vegetation.
- Remove snow and ice from walkways and driveways, and spread salt as needed.
- Maintain driveways, parking lots, fences, gates, and irrigation systems.
- Assist with minor maintenance tasks, including carpentry, masonry, plumbing, painting, and electrical work.
- Operate trucks, tractors, and other equipment for grounds maintenance.
- Arrange facilities for special events and ensure safety compliance.
- Attend training programs as required.
- Follow OSHA and campus safety policies and report any accidents or hazards.
- Perform other related duties as assigned.
Essential Job Functions:
- Must be able to lift 50–100 lbs occasionally, 50 lbs frequently, and 20 lbs constantly.
- Requires physical activities such as climbing, balancing, stooping, reaching, standing, walking, pushing, and grasping.
- Must be able to work in various environmental conditions, including extreme weather.
- Requires the ability to hear, see, and operate machinery safely.
Minimum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ent.
- At least one year of full-time labor/trades work, including routine grounds maintenance experience.
Special Knowledge & Skills:
- Basic knowledge of tools, materials, and equipment used in grounds and maintenance work.
- Understanding of safety precautions related to groundskeeping.
- Ability to follow oral and written instructions.
TN Driver Standards:
- Must have a valid driver's license and meet the State of Tennessee driving qualifications if driving is required for the position.
